В следующих таблицах перечисляются процедуры и функции, ко- торые можно найти в модуле WinCrt.
--------------------T------------------------------------------- ¦ Процедура/функция ¦ Описание ¦ +-------------------+-------------------------------------------+ ¦ AssignCrt ¦ Назначает текстовый файл для окна CRT. ¦ +-------------------+-------------------------------------------+ ¦ ClrEоl ¦ Очищает все символы, начиная от позиции¦ ¦ ¦ курсора до конца строки, без перемещения¦ ¦ ¦ курсора. ¦ +-------------------+-------------------------------------------+ ¦ ClrScr ¦ Очищает экран и помещает курсор в верхнем¦ ¦ ¦ левом углу. ¦ +-------------------+-------------------------------------------+ ¦ CursorTo ¦ Перемещает курсор в точку на виртуальном¦ ¦ ¦ экране с заданными координатами. ¦ +-------------------+-------------------------------------------+ ¦ DoneWinCrt ¦ Уничтожает окна CRT. ¦ +-------------------+-------------------------------------------+ ¦ GоtоХY ¦ Выполняет позиционирование курсора. Х -¦ ¦ ¦ это горизонтальная позиция, Y - вертикаль-¦ ¦ ¦ ная позиция виртуального экрана. ¦ +-------------------+-------------------------------------------+ ¦ InitWinCrt ¦ Инициализирует окно CRT. ¦ +-------------------+-------------------------------------------+ ¦ KeyРrеssеd ¦ Возвращает значение Truе, если клавиша на¦ ¦ ¦ клавиатуре нажата и Falsе - в противном ¦ ¦ ¦ случае. ¦ +-------------------+-------------------------------------------+ ¦ ReadBuf ¦ Считывает из окна CRT строку. ¦ +-------------------+-------------------------------------------+ ¦ RеаdKеу ¦ Считывает символ с клавиатуры. ¦ +-------------------+-------------------------------------------+ ¦ ScrollTo ¦ Прокручивает окно CRT, чтобы видна была¦ ¦ ¦ точка с заданными координатами. ¦ +-------------------+-------------------------------------------+ ¦ TrackCursor ¦ Прокручивает окно CRT, чтобы курсор был¦ ¦ ¦ видимым. ¦ +-------------------+-------------------------------------------+ ¦ WherеХ ¦ Возвращает координату Х для текущей позици¦ ¦ ¦ курсора, относящуюся к текущему окну. Х ¦ ¦ ¦ представляет собой горизонтальную ¦ ¦ ¦ позицию. ¦ +-------------------+-------------------------------------------+ ¦ WhereY ¦ Возвращает координату Y для текущей пози-¦ ¦ ¦ ции курсора, относящуюся к текущему окну.¦ ¦ ¦ Y представляет собой вертикальную позицию.¦ +-------------------+-------------------------------------------+ ¦ WriteBuf ¦ Выводит в окно CRT блок символов. ¦ +-------------------+-------------------------------------------+ ¦ WriteChar ¦ Выводит в окно CRT отдельный символ. ¦ L-------------------+--------------------------------------------